Proving Your Injury Case

Regardless of how you were injured, the job of your personal injury attorney is four-fold:

  • To investigate how the injury occurred, who was at fault, and whether there is a legal theory of liability to pursue
  • To determine what insurance coverage (or other assets) might be available to fully compensate the victim
  • To document and prove the extent of your injuries and the effect that those injuries have on your quality of life, and
  • To document and prove all financial losses and medical expenses, as well as any future expenses.

By carefully gathering the information needed to prove your case, we work to see that you are fairly and fully compensated for your loss. Because we regularly work with experienced investigators, accident reconstruction professionals, and board-certified medical consultants, this allows us to tackle some of the most challenging traumatic injury cases.
